A-OK for Amniotic Fluid Embolism
from Beyond The Mask: Innovation & Opportunities For CRNAs · host Jeremy Stanley
An amniotic fluid embolism (AFE) remains one of the most devastating conditions in obstetric practice. In today’s episode, Sass and Jeremy review the pathophysiology, signs and symptoms, and management of this rare, but lethal condition. Included in the management of an AFE is the administration of a trio of medications known as A-OK (Atropine, Ondansetron, and Ketorolac).
